Strengths

Icon

Market Leadership and Scale

Sysco dominates the food distribution landscape. They hold over 17% of the U.S. market share. This market leadership offers substantial purchasing power. Sysco's wide network and large customer base contribute to their competitive advantage.

Icon

Extensive Distribution Network

Sysco's strength lies in its vast distribution network, featuring 340 facilities globally. This extensive infrastructure includes over 11,000 delivery vehicles. Sysco's network ensures efficient delivery, reaching 90% of the U.S., Canada, and Central America. This robust system provides reliability, a key competitive advantage.

Icon

Diverse Product Portfolio and Customer Base

Sysco's strength lies in its diverse offerings and customer reach. They cater to restaurants, healthcare, and more with food and non-food items. This diversification protects against sector-specific economic issues. Their product range is extensive, including sustainable options. In Q1 2024, Sysco's sales increased by 4.1% to $19.1 billion, showcasing its broad appeal.

Icon

Strong Financial Performance and Shareholder Returns

Sysco's financial prowess is a major strength. In fiscal year 2024, Sysco reported over $78 billion in revenue, showcasing robust financial health. They consistently generate strong cash flow, supporting shareholder returns via dividends and share buybacks. Sysco's commitment to investors is evident through its long history of uninterrupted dividend payments.

  • 2024 Revenue: Exceeded $78 billion
  • Consistent Dividend Payments: A long-standing history
  • Shareholder Value: Returns through dividends and buybacks

Weaknesses

Icon

Vulnerability to Market Fluctuations and Economic Downturns

Sysco's fortunes are tightly linked to the foodservice industry. Economic downturns, like the one in early 2024, can significantly hurt restaurant traffic. This vulnerability to market changes is a key weakness. Decreased consumer spending directly impacts Sysco's sales and profits.

Icon

Supply Chain Complexities and Disruptions

Sysco's vast supply chain, while a strength, faces complexities. Transportation issues and inventory management can lead to inefficiencies. Global logistics adds layers of potential disruption. Adverse weather and events like wildfires can severely impact operations. In 2024, supply chain disruptions cost the food industry billions.

Icon

Sensitivity to Food and Fuel Price Volatility

Sysco's profitability is vulnerable to food and fuel price swings. Rising costs in dairy and meat can squeeze gross profit if passed to customers. In Q1 2024, food-away-from-home inflation was up 4.2%. Fuel price volatility also impacts transportation expenses. The company's margins can be pressured by these economic factors.

Icon

Intense Competition

Sysco operates in a fiercely competitive foodservice distribution market. The company contends with a wide array of rivals, from large national players to smaller regional and local distributors. This intense competition puts pressure on Sysco's ability to maintain market share and control pricing, which can squeeze profit margins. For instance, in 2024, Sysco's gross profit margin was approximately 18.5%, reflecting the challenges of this competitive landscape.

  • Fragmented Market: The foodservice distribution industry is highly fragmented, with numerous competitors.
  • Pricing Pressure: Intense competition can lead to price wars, affecting profitability.
  • Market Share: Sysco must continually fight to maintain or grow its share.
  • Emerging Platforms: New foodservice platforms add to the competitive pressure.
Icon

Potential Negative Impacts of Trade Policies and Tariffs

Changes in trade policies and tariffs present a significant weakness for Sysco, particularly impacting its international operations and supply chain. Increased costs for imported goods due to tariffs could squeeze profit margins, potentially affecting Sysco's competitive pricing strategy. For example, in 2024, the U.S. imposed tariffs on certain food imports, which could have increased Sysco's operational expenses. These factors could also reduce sales in regions directly affected by these trade barriers.

  • Increased costs for imported goods.
  • Potential impact on sales in affected regions.

Opportunities

Icon

Expansion in International Markets

Sysco views international markets as crucial for growth. They aim to boost sales and income by expanding in Europe and other global areas. This diversification reduces reliance on the North American market. In fiscal year 2023, international sales accounted for 22% of total sales, showing potential for further expansion.

Icon

Growth in Specialty and Sustainable Products

The demand for specialty and sustainable food is rising, creating a growth opportunity. Sysco can capitalize on this trend by expanding its offerings. This includes locally sourced items and products with sustainability certifications. For example, the sustainable food market is projected to reach $300 billion by 2025.

Threats

Icon

Intensifying Competition from Various Players

Sysco confronts fierce competition from national distributors, regional firms, and local suppliers. Maintaining market share demands relentless innovation and operational efficiency in this dynamic landscape. Competitors like US Foods, with approximately $36 billion in revenue in 2024, present a substantial challenge. Sysco's profitability is consistently pressured by this intense rivalry. The need for strategic adaptation is constant.

Icon

Economic Downturns and Weakening Consumer Confidence

Economic downturns and declining consumer confidence pose significant threats. Reduced consumer spending on dining out directly impacts Sysco. This could lead to decreased sales and profitability. For example, in 2023, the restaurant industry faced fluctuating consumer demand.

Icon

Supply Chain Disruptions and Volatility

Sysco faces supply chain threats due to external factors. Natural disasters, pandemics, and geopolitical events can disrupt its global supply chain. These disruptions may result in product shortages and increased costs. For instance, in 2024, transportation costs rose by 5% impacting profitability.

Icon

Fluctuations in Food and Energy Costs

Sysco faces threats from fluctuating food and energy costs, which can squeeze profit margins. The company's ability to pass these costs to customers quickly is crucial. In fiscal year 2024, Sysco's gross profit was $17.7 billion. Rising fuel prices, impacted by geopolitical events, directly affect distribution costs.

  • Food inflation, though moderating, remains a concern.
  • Fuel costs impact distribution expenses.
  • Ability to pass costs to customers is vital.
Icon

Labor Disputes and Rising Labor Costs

Sysco faces threats from labor disputes and rising labor costs due to its large workforce. Strikes or work stoppages can disrupt distribution and operations, leading to delays and lost sales. Increased labor expenses, including wages and benefits, squeeze profit margins. In fiscal year 2023, Sysco's operating expenses were $66.2 billion.

  • Labor disputes can halt operations, impacting revenue.
  • Rising labor costs directly affect profitability.
  • Sysco's operating expenses include significant labor costs.
